Software Developer (Nottingham)
Software Developer (Nottingham)

Software Developer (Nottingham)

Nottingham Full-Time 44000 - 64000 Β£ / year (est.) Home office (partial)
D

At a Glance

  • Tasks: Join a dynamic team as a Senior Software Engineer, working on exciting FinTech projects.
  • Company: Be part of a cutting-edge FinTech start-up that values innovation and collaboration.
  • Benefits: Enjoy hybrid working, competitive salary, and opportunities for professional growth.
  • Why this job: Work with the latest JavaScript technologies and make a real impact in the financial sector.
  • Qualifications: 5+ years in software development, expertise in JavaScript, and a passion for user-centered design.
  • Other info: Located near Nottingham, Derby, and Leicester, perfect for local talent.

The predicted salary is between 44000 - 64000 Β£ per year.

Our client, a FinTech Start-Up, is now looking to add another Senior Software Engineer to its Notts-based squad of Engineers. This role is suitable for an autonomous worker, that also wants to be in and around an office on a Hybrid basis (2/3 days a week). 20 minutes from Nottingham, Derby, and 30 from Leicester - it’s well situated for anyone who is looking for a new role in the area.

A full-stack role, this position requires expertise across JavaScript technologies including Node.JS, Vue.JS, NestJS and TypeScript - with knowledge of AWS preferential.

Salary: Β£55,000 - Β£80,000

Location: East Midlands (near Nottingham and Derby)

Remote Working: Hybrid - 3 days in the office

Key Requirements:

  • 5+ years of experience building production-ready systems
  • A willingness to primarily work with JavaScript technologies - specifically TypeScript, Node.js and NestJS
  • Exposure to back end technologies such as Python, C# etc.
  • Experience with front-end frameworks (Vue.js, React, Angular)
  • Solid understanding of data management (relational & NoSQL databases)
  • Excellent communication and collaboration skills with the ability to advocate for ideas while considering others' perspectives
  • Focus on user-centered design principles (usability & UX)
  • Adherence to clean coding practices (readability, maintainability, continuous improvement)
  • Ability to navigate complex systems and understand their interactions
  • Experience with industry-standard software development practices (testing, code reviews, immutability)

If you deem yourself suitable, please do apply and we will be in touch to discuss the role.

D

Contact Detail:

Digital Waffle Recruiting Team

StudySmarter Expert Advice 🀫

We think this is how you could land Software Developer (Nottingham)

✨Tip Number 1

Familiarise yourself with the specific JavaScript technologies mentioned in the job description, such as Node.js, Vue.js, and TypeScript. Consider building a small project or contributing to open-source projects using these technologies to showcase your skills.

✨Tip Number 2

Highlight your experience with AWS if you have it, as it's preferential for this role. You could even take a quick online course or certification to brush up on your AWS knowledge, which can give you an edge over other candidates.

✨Tip Number 3

Prepare to discuss your experience with user-centered design principles during the interview. Think of examples where you've implemented usability and UX considerations in your previous projects, as this will demonstrate your alignment with the company's focus.

✨Tip Number 4

Since communication and collaboration are key for this role, be ready to share instances where you've successfully worked in a team. Emphasising your ability to advocate for ideas while valuing others' perspectives will resonate well with the hiring team.

We think you need these skills to ace Software Developer (Nottingham)

JavaScript
TypeScript
Node.js
NestJS
Vue.js
Python
C#
React
Angular
Relational Databases
NoSQL Databases
User-Centered Design Principles
Clean Coding Practices
Software Development Best Practices
Testing
Code Reviews
Collaboration Skills
Communication Skills
Problem-Solving Skills
Adaptability

Some tips for your application 🫑

Tailor Your CV: Make sure your CV highlights your experience with JavaScript technologies, particularly TypeScript, Node.js, and NestJS. Include specific projects or roles where you used these skills to demonstrate your expertise.

Craft a Compelling Cover Letter: In your cover letter, express your enthusiasm for the FinTech industry and the specific role. Mention your experience with full-stack development and how it aligns with the company's needs, especially your knowledge of AWS and user-centered design principles.

Showcase Relevant Projects: If possible, include links to your GitHub or portfolio showcasing relevant projects that demonstrate your skills in JavaScript frameworks and clean coding practices. This will give the hiring team a tangible sense of your capabilities.

Highlight Soft Skills: Don't forget to mention your communication and collaboration skills in your application. Provide examples of how you've successfully worked in teams or advocated for ideas while considering others' perspectives, as this is crucial for the role.

How to prepare for a job interview at Digital Waffle

✨Showcase Your Technical Skills

Be prepared to discuss your experience with JavaScript technologies, especially TypeScript, Node.js, and NestJS. Bring examples of past projects where you successfully implemented these technologies, as this will demonstrate your expertise and problem-solving abilities.

✨Understand the Company Culture

Research the FinTech start-up's mission and values. Understanding their culture will help you align your answers with what they are looking for in a candidate, showing that you are not just a fit for the role but also for the team.

✨Prepare for Collaboration Questions

Since excellent communication and collaboration skills are essential, be ready to share examples of how you've worked effectively in teams. Discuss how you advocate for your ideas while being open to others' perspectives, as this is crucial in a hybrid work environment.

✨Demonstrate User-Centered Design Focus

Highlight your understanding of user-centered design principles during the interview. Be prepared to discuss how you ensure usability and UX in your projects, as this will show your commitment to creating high-quality software that meets user needs.

Software Developer (Nottingham)
Digital Waffle
D
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>